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team arrives and evaluates the extent of the damage to find out the best course of action. We’ll identify the source of the leak, assess the water’s impact on your property, and create a customized plan to extract the water and dry out your condo. We use thermal imaging cameras to detect hidden moisture ensuring we catch every area affected.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our powerful truck-mounted extractors to remove as much water as possible from your condo. Our equipment can handle up to 10 gallons per minute, making quick work of even the largest messes. We use specialized pumps to extract water from your carpet, padding, and flooring reducing the risk of further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
With the water removed, we’ll set up air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out your condo, including walls, ceilings, and floors. Our equipment is specifically designed to evaporate moisture quickly and safely, preventing secondary damage and ensuring your property dries evenly. We monitor the moisture levels closely to prevent mold growth.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Deodorizing
Our team will apply a sanitizer to kill any bacteria, viruses, or mold that may have developed during the water damage. We’ll also deodorize your condo to remove any musty odors. We use eco-friendly products that are safe for families and pets.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Clean-up
Our team will inspect your condo to ensure everything is dry and safe. We’ll remove any damaged materials, clean and disinfect the area, and make sure your property is ready for you to return to. We’ll also provide you with a comprehensive report detailing the work we’ve done.

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Extraction
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s. But how do you know when to act? Here are some warning signs that show you need condo water extraction: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If your condo smells musty or damp, it’s a sign that water is present, even if you can’t see it. Don’t delay, water damage can spread quickly. Our team is available 24/7 to help you address the issue.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ped, buckled, or discolored, it’s likely a sign of water damage. This can be a sign of a larger problem that needs immediate attention. Our team will assess the damage and create a plan to fix it.
Visible Water Stains
Water stains on your ceiling, walls, or floors are a clear indication of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to mold growth and structural damage. Our team will extract the water and dry out your property quickly and efficiently.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. This can lead to further damage if left unchecked. Our team will assess the issue and create a plan to fix it.
Increased Humidity
An increase in humidity in your condo can show water damage. This can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and health issues. Our team will help you identify the source of the humidity and fix it.
Discolored or Fading Textiles
Discolored or fading textiles, such as curtains, upholstery, or carpets, can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can show a larger issue. Our team will assess the damage and create a plan to fix it.
Condo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Pro
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, contained water leak | Yes | No | You can use a wet/dry vacuum to extract the water |
| Large water spill or flood | No | Yes | We have the equipment and expertise to handle the cleanup quickly and safely |
| Water damage on multiple levels of the condo | No | Yes | We can access hard-to-reach areas and ensure thorough drying |
| Water damage to electrical parts or appliances | No | Yes | We have the necessary equipment to safely handle electrical parts and appliances |
| Condo has a history of water damage | No | Yes</td | We can identify and address underlying issues to prevent future damage |
| Condo has heavy mold growth | No | Yes | We have the equipment and expertise to safely remove mold and prevent future growth |
With condo water extraction, it’s always best to err on the side of caution. If you’re unsure about the extent of the damage or the best course of action, it’s worth calling a pro like our team.
Condo Water Extraction Cost in Woburn, MA
The cost of condo water extraction in Woburn, MA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Mold rem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and complexity of remediation |
| Dehumidification and air scrubbing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, duration of dehumidification, and equipment needed |
| Textile cleaning and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Number and type of textiles affected, level of staining, and equipment needed |
| Final inspection and clean-up |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, level of damage, and equipment needed |
| Insurance claim help | $0 – $500 | Complexity of claim, documentation required, and time spent on paperwork |
